About James Henry Rinks

James Henry Rinks served as a Sergeant in Company A, 2nd Tennessee Mounted Infantry, U.S., during the Civil War. Additionally, he came with Union troops to Shiloh the day after the major battle there--referred to as The Hornet's Nest.


US Civil War veteran: involved in skirmishes & was with Union troops who arrived at Shiloh, TN the day after the Battle of the Hornets Nest. Pension papers available thru National Archives.
The only children (three daughters) that he & Martha Jane Morrison had were: Mary Elizabeth Rinks Brewer, Margaret Lavinia Rinks and Suffina Rebecca Rinks.
Jim Rinks remarried a Susan Foster (after Martha Jane Morrison Rink's death in 1865) & they had about 8 children. Susan Foster is his wife who filed for his Civil War Pension w/the US govt.
He is buried in Lexington (Lauderdale Co) Alabama.
